Why Exact Gallon Calculations Matter
It is a common misunderstanding that a "20-gallon tank" holds specifically 20 gallons of water. In truth, the advertised size of an aquarium is frequently a nominal worth. As soon as you consider the thickness of the glass, the space left at the top to avoid splashing, and the displacement brought on by substrate, rocks, and driftwood, the actual water volume is generally lower.
Understanding the specific water volume of an aquarium is important for several reasons:
- Stocking Limits: The principle of "one inch of fish per gallon" is a bit outdated, however the concept stays-- overcrowding results in poor water quality and worried fish. To determine bioload properly, aquarists require to know their precise water volume.
- Medication Dosing: Under-dosing medication can render treatments ineffective, while over-dosing can toxin and eliminate delicate fish and invertebrates. Accurate gallon measurements make sure accurate dosing.
- Water Conditioning: When carrying out regular water changes, water conditioners must be included exact percentages to reduce the effects of chlorine and chloramines.
- Equipment Sizing: Filters and heating systems are ranked for specific tank sizes. Knowing the real water volume helps aquarists choose equipment that won't strain or underperform.
Common Aquarium Shapes and Their Formulas
While custom-made fish tanks come in wild and terrific shapes, a lot of commercial tanks fall under a few basic geometric classifications. A gallon aquarium calculator depends on fundamental geometric solutions, transforming cubic inches or centimeters into US liquid gallons (where 1 United States gallon equals roughly 231 cubic inches).
Here are the standard formulas utilized to calculate aquarium volume:
1. Rectangle-shaped Tanks
The most common and simple aquarium shape.
- Formula: ₤ \ text Length (in) \ times \ text Width (in) \ times \ text Height (in) \ div 231 = \ text Gallons ₤
2. Bow-Front Tanks
These tanks include a curved front glass panel, which amplifies the view inside. Because calculating the precise volume of a bow is challenging, a customized formula is normally used.
- Formula: ₤ \ text Length \ times \ left(\ frac \ text Minimum Width + \ text Maximum Width 2 \ right) \ times \ text Height \ div 231 = \ text Gallons ₤
3. Cylinder Tanks
Vertical, pillar-style round tanks are fantastic space-savers and provide 360-degree viewing.
- Formula: ₤ \ pi \ times \ text Radius ^ 2 \ times \ text Height \ div 231 = \ text Gallons ₤ (Note: Radius is half of the diameter).
4. Cube Tanks
A cube is simply a rectangle-shaped tank where all sides are equivalent.
- Formula: ₤ \ text Side \ times \ text Side \ times \ text Side \ div 231 = \ text Gallons ₤
Standard Aquarium Sizes Quick-Reference Table
To save time, many aquarists speak with a basic size chart. Remember that manufacturers can vary somewhat in their measurements, and these numbers represent overall capability, not the actual water volume after designs are included.
| Tank Type | Normal Dimensions (L x W x H in inches) | Nominal Capacity (Gallons) | Approximate Weight (Filled with Water) |
|---|
| Standard 5-Gallon | 16" x 8" x 10" | 5 Gallons | ~ 62 lbs |
| Basic 10-Gallon | 20" x 10" x 12" | 10 Gallons | ~ 111 pounds |
| Requirement 20-Gallon High | 24" x 12" x 16" | 20 Gallons | ~ 225 pounds |
| Standard 20-Gallon Long | 30" x 12" x 12" | 20 Gallons | ~ 225 lbs |
| Standard 29-Gallon | 30" x 12" x 18" | 29 Gallons | ~ 330 lbs |
| Requirement 40-Gallon Breeder | 36" x 18" x 16" | 40 Gallons | ~ 455 pounds |
| Basic 55-Gallon | 48" x 13" x 21" | 55 Gallons | ~ 625 pounds |
| Standard 75-Gallon | 48" x 18" x 21" | 75 Gallons | ~ 850 pounds |
| Basic 90-Gallon | 48" x 18" x 24" | 90 Gallons | ~ 1,050 lbs |
| Basic 125-Gallon | 72" x 18" x 22" | 125 Gallons | ~ 1,400 pounds |
Note: Total weight consists of water (approx. 8.34 pounds per gallon), the glass tank weight, and an estimated weight for substrate and rocks.
Accounting for Displacement: The Hidden Factor
Determining the physical measurements of the tank only offers the maximum capacity water volume. As soon as the Aquarium Dimensions Calculator is embellished, things inside displace water.
Water displacement is a basic idea: when an item is immersed, it brushes aside a volume of water equal to its own volume. While a couple of little plastic plants won't make a visible difference in a 100-gallon tank, heavy hardscaping in a smaller sized setup can significantly minimize the real water volume.
Elements That Reduce Water Volume:
- Substrate: A 2-inch layer of aquarium gravel or aquasoil in a 40-gallon breeder tank can displace several gallons of water.
- Hardscape: Large pieces of dragon stone, seiryu stone, or massive driftwood logs use up physical space.
- Internal Filters & & Equipment: Submersible internal filters, heating unit guards, and wavemakers displace water.
How to Calculate True Water Volume Manually
For aquarists who want severe precision, a clever method to discover the true water volume throughout setup is to determine the water as it enters:
- Use a marked bucket or a python water changer with a flow meter.
- Fill the tank gradually till it reaches the desired operating level (leaving an inch or more at the top).
- Keep a running tally of exactly the number of gallons were added.
- Tape-record this number for future referral regarding water changes and medication.
Why Weight Calculation is Crucial for Safety
Many beginners fail to recognize how heavy water truly is. Water weighs around 8.34 pounds per gallon (1 kilogram per liter). When combining the weight of the water, the glass or acrylic tank, the heavy wood stand, rocks, gravel, and filtration devices, fish tanks become remarkably heavy.
- A 10-gallon tank weighs over 100 pounds when filled. Most standard furnishings can support this securely.
- A 55-gallon tank weighs well over 600 pounds. Placing this on a standard home cabinet or a weak rack can cause catastrophic structural failure.
- A 125-gallon tank surpasses 1,400 pounds-- roughly the weight of a small cars and truck. This requires careful factor to consider of flooring joists and professional aquarium stands.

Best Practices for Maintaining Water Parameters Based on Volume
When a gallon calculator provides the proper water volume, keeping the tank ends up being much more foreseeable. Here are 3 finest practices based upon accurate volume metrics:
- Routine Water Changes: The golden rule of thumb is to alter 20% to 30% of the water weekly. Understanding the specific volume makes sure that the correct portion is removed and changed.
- Chemical Dosing Schedules: Whether adding plant fertilizers (like nitrates, phosphates, and trace elements) or changing pH levels, constantly dosage according to the actual net water volume, not the gross tank size. Over-fertilizing can set off massive algae blossoms.
- Salt Treatments: If dealing with freshwater fish for Ich or other parasites using aquarium salt, computing the exact water volume is important to prevent burning the fish's gills.
